Ex- Doctor Faces Assault Charges Against Thirty-Eight Patients
Prosecutors have stated that a ex- doctor now faces charges for carrying out assaults involving thirty-eight individuals who were under his care.
Details of the Serious Charges
Nathaniel Spencer from Birmingham is accused of numerous acts of sexual assault – comprising acts against children younger than 13 – spanning the period from 2017 and 2021.
A senior prosecutor stated, “Our prosecutors have worked at length to assist a thorough and intricate police inquiry, meticulously examining the available evidence to determine that there is sufficient evidence to proceed to trial and that it is in the public interest.”
Scope of the Police Inquiry
These allegations come after what investigators called a “detailed inquiry” into alleged sexual offences at medical facilities: the Royal Stoke university hospital and Russells Hall hospital.
The defendant is scheduled to appear at the local magistrates' court on January 20th.
Breakdown of Offences
Prosecutors said the forty-five sexual offences he is charged with:
- 15 counts of assault.
- 17 counts of assault by penetration.
- 9 counts of sexual assault of a child under 13.
- 3 counts of assault of a child under 13 by penetration.
- One count of attempting to assault by penetration.
